Am 1. Oktober 2012 startete das Projekt “Use of virtual problems/virtual patients in veterinary basic sciences” mit 4 Partnern:
- University of Life Sciences in Lublin (Faculty of Veterinary Medicine) (faculty: www.up.lublin.pl/weterynaria/, biochemistry:www.biochfiz.up.lublin.pl/bioch/)
- University of Veterinary Medicine in Hannover Department of Physiological Chemistry (www.biochemie-hannover.de) E-Learning Department www.tiho-hannover.de/studium-lehre/el/ and Competence Centre for E-Learning, Didactics and Educational Research in Veterinary Medicine www.keldat.org
- Szent Istvan University in Budapest (Faculty of Veterinary Medicine) (Faculty: www.univet.hu, Department of Physiology and Biochemistry: www.vetphysiol.hu)
- Instruct AG in Munich/Germany
